Output 631a512b384e52cb762ead153aa0e0789afda3b510fff7d95dfb55b009f86f21:9

value
1029297902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7d8ca214bc8aee2f0d37a8c49ff63837c2e56e4 OP_EQUAL
address
3MNJubDTCSZ9cdgWqwy8dp8wZ6BaGWwCoz
transaction
631a512b384e52cb762ead153aa0e0789afda3b510fff7d95dfb55b009f86f21
spent
true